Positions open:
No. 3 - Tactician/Trimmer/Floater
Pre-start - get course, get upwind numbers, current and breeze info, map out
general strategy; weight
Upwind - call tacks; keep crew informed on strategy; weight; call puffs and
waves
Upwind Marks - call the hoist; weight
Downwind - call jibes; call wind for trimmer; trim guy if necessary; vang
control; weight
Downwind Marks - call maneuver; weight; tail jib sheet if necessary at rounding
or
No. 4 - Trimmer/Cockpit
Pre-start - choose headsail; fine-tune halyard tensions; trim jib; call boat
speed; weight
Upwind - trim and tack headsail; adjusting halyards, weight
Upwind Marks - trim jib; weight; pre-feed spin guy; foreguy adjustment
Downwind - trim and jibe spin; call pole controls; weight
Downwind Marks - reset halyards, trim jib
